Beyond Asphalt: A New Generation of Composites

Traditionally, composite roofing referred to asphalt shingles, where asphalt and fibreglass formed the core, with a ceramic granule surface for texture and protection. While these remain a popular choice, a new generation of composite roofing materials is gaining traction. These innovative materials incorporate a wider range of elements, including:

  • Recycled plastics and rubber: This eco-friendly approach not only reduces reliance on virgin materials but also imbues the composite with exceptional impact resistance and flexibility.
  • Synthetic resins and polymers: These form the backbone of the material, providing strength, weather resistance, and the ability to be moulded into various shapes and styles.
  • Inorganic minerals: Crushed stone or slate adds weight, texture, and fire resistance, while pigments and dyes mimic the look of natural materials like slate or wood shakes.

This combination allows for the creation of lightweight yet highly durable roofing solutions that can withstand harsh weather conditions.

Unveiling the Benefits of the New Wave

The new wave of composite roofing offers a multitude of advantages over traditional materials, making it a compelling choice for homeowners and builders alike. Here are some key benefits:

  • Enhanced Durability: Composite roofs are engineered to withstand extreme weather events. Their impact resistance makes them ideal for areas prone to hailstorms, while their resistance to cracking and warping ensures longevity in diverse climates.
  • Low Maintenance: Unlike some natural materials like wood shakes, composite roofs require minimal upkeep. They resist algae growth, insect infestation, and rot, saving homeowners time and money on maintenance.
  • Fire Resistance: Many composite materials boast high fire ratings, offering an extra layer of protection for your home and family.
  • Lightweight Construction: The lighter weight of composite materials compared to traditional options like slate or concrete tiles translates to reduced stress on the roof structure, potentially lowering building costs.
  • Versatility and Aesthetics: Composite shingles and tiles can be crafted to mimic the look of various natural materials, allowing you to achieve the desired aesthetic for your home without the drawbacks of the originals. From the classic elegance of slate to the rustic charm of wood shakes, composite roofing offers a wide range of styles and colours.
  • Sustainability: By utilising recycled materials and offering a long lifespan, composite roofing contributes to a more sustainable building approach.

Innovation on the Horizon: What’s Next for Composite Roofing?

The world of composite roofing is constantly evolving, with manufacturers pushing the boundaries of design and functionality. Here are some exciting new developments to watch for:

  • Self-healing properties: Imagine a roof that can repair minor cracks and scratches on its own. Researchers are exploring the use of self-healing polymers that could revolutionise roof maintenance.
  • Improved energy efficiency: Composite materials with reflective properties or the ability to integrate solar technology could help regulate building temperatures and reduce energy consumption.
  • Bio-based composites: The use of bio-based materials like bamboo or plant fibres in composites is a promising avenue for further enhancing sustainability.
  • Smart roofing systems: Imagine a roof that can monitor its own health, identify potential problems, and even adjust ventilation for optimal performance. Integration with smart home technologies could become a reality in the near future.

These advancements hold the potential to further elevate the position of composite roofing as the preferred choice for discerning homeowners and environmentally conscious builders.

Choosing the Right Composite Roof for You

With the growing variety of composite roofing materials available, selecting the right option for your needs requires careful consideration. Here are some factors to keep in mind:

  • Climate: Consider the typical weather conditions in your area. Opt for materials with high impact resistance if you experience frequent hailstorms.
  • Style: Choose a style that complements the architecture of your home. Composite roofing offers a wide range of options to achieve the desired aesthetic.
  • Budget: Composite roofs generally come with a higher initial cost compared to traditional asphalt shingles. However, their longevity and low maintenance requirements can translate to cost savings in the long run.
  • Warranty: Compare warranties offered by different manufacturers. A longer warranty period indicates confidence in the product’s durability.

Consulting with a qualified roofing professional is crucial to ensure you select the most suitable composite roofing solution for your home. They can assess your specific needs, recommend appropriate materials, and provide estimates for installation.
